Within the Vanguard of Quality: Enhancing Test Monitoring with the Power of AI
Within the Vanguard of Quality: Enhancing Test Monitoring with the Power of AI
Blog Article
In today's rapidly advancing software program growth landscape, the stress to supply high-quality applications at speed is ruthless. Typical test administration approaches, commonly burdened by manual procedures and sheer volume, battle to keep up. However, a transformative force is arising to transform exactly how we ensure software program quality: Artificial Intelligence (AI). By tactically integrating AI screening and leveraging innovative AI testing tools, organizations can considerably improve their examination administration capacities, causing a lot more effective operations, wider test insurance coverage, and ultimately, better software. This write-up looks into the myriad ways AI is improving the future of software application testing, from intelligent test case generation to anticipating defect analysis.
The integration of AI right into the software testing lifecycle isn't concerning changing human testers; rather, it has to do with boosting their capacities and automating repeated, time-consuming tasks, releasing them to focus on more complicated and exploratory testing initiatives. By utilizing the analytical power of AI, groups can accomplish a new level of performance and performance in their software program testing and quality assurance procedures.
The Complex Influence of AI on Examination Monitoring.
AI's impact permeates numerous elements of examination administration, providing services to long-lasting challenges and opening new opportunities:.
1. Smart Test Case Generation and Optimization:.
Among the most significant bottlenecks in software program screening is the creation and maintenance of thorough test cases. AI-powered test case software and test case composing devices can examine demands, individual tales, and existing code to instantly generate pertinent and efficient test cases. Additionally, AI formulas can identify redundant or low-value test cases, enhancing the examination suite for far better protection with less tests. This intelligent technique improves the test case monitoring process and makes sure that testing initiatives are concentrated on the most crucial locations of the application.
2. Smart Test Automation:.
Examination automation is already a foundation of modern software program advancement, yet AI takes it to the next level. Automated software program testing tools and automated testing tools improved with AI can learn from previous examination implementations, recognize patterns, and adjust to changes in the application under test much more wisely. Automated qa testing powered by AI can also analyze test results, recognize source of failures better, and even self-heal test manuscripts, minimizing upkeep overhead. This development leads to a lot more robust and resistant automatic qa screening.
3. Anticipating Problem Analysis:.
AI formulas can evaluate historic issue information, code adjustments, and other relevant metrics to predict locations of the software application that are probably to contain insects. This proactive strategy enables testing groups to focus their efforts on high-risk areas early in the growth cycle, resulting in earlier issue detection and reduced rework. This predictive ability considerably boosts the effectiveness of qa screening and boosts general software top quality.
4. Smart Examination Execution and Prioritization:.
AI can maximize examination implementation by dynamically prioritizing test cases based upon elements like code modifications, threat analysis, and previous failing patterns. This guarantees that one of the most important examinations are carried out first, providing faster feedback on the security and high quality of the software program. AI-driven examination management devices can likewise intelligently choose one of the software testing tools most proper test settings and information for each and every test run.
5. Improved Issue Administration:.
Incorporating AI with jira examination monitoring devices and other test management tools can reinvent flaw monitoring. AI can instantly classify and prioritize flaws based upon their seriousness, frequency, and impact. It can additionally determine possible duplicate flaws and also recommend feasible root causes, increasing the debugging procedure for programmers.
6. Improved Examination Setting Management:.
Establishing and taking care of examination atmospheres can be complicated and taxing. AI can aid in automating the provisioning and configuration of examination atmospheres, making certain consistency and reducing arrangement time. AI-powered tools can additionally check environment health and determine possible issues proactively.
7. Natural Language Processing (NLP) for Demands and Test Cases:.
NLP, a subset of AI, can be utilized to evaluate software requirements written in natural language, identify ambiguities or inconsistencies, and even immediately produce preliminary test cases based upon these needs. This can dramatically enhance the clarity and testability of requirements and simplify the test case administration software process.
Browsing the Landscape of AI-Powered Examination Management Tools.
The marketplace for AI screening devices and automated software program screening devices with AI abilities is swiftly expanding. Organizations have a expanding range of choices to choose from, consisting of:.
AI-Enhanced Test Automation Frameworks: Existing qa automation tools and structures are increasingly integrating AI attributes for smart examination generation, self-healing, and outcome evaluation.
Committed AI Screening Operatings systems: These platforms utilize AI algorithms throughout the entire testing lifecycle, from needs evaluation to flaw prediction.
Combination with Existing Examination Monitoring Solutions: Numerous examination administration systems are integrating with AI-powered tools to boost their existing performances, such as smart test prioritization and flaw evaluation.
When picking examination monitoring devices in software application testing with AI abilities, it's essential to think about variables like convenience of combination with existing systems (like Jira test case administration), the details AI functions provided, the finding out curve for the group, and the overall cost-effectiveness. Discovering complimentary examination management tools or complimentary test case monitoring tools with limited AI features can be a good starting factor for understanding the potential advantages.
The Human Aspect Stays Critical.
While AI supplies significant capacity to enhance test monitoring, it's vital to keep in mind that human expertise stays vital. AI-powered devices are effective aides, yet they can not replace the crucial thinking, domain understanding, and exploratory testing abilities of human qa testing professionals. One of the most efficient strategy includes a collective partnership between AI and human testers, leveraging the staminas of both to achieve exceptional software application top quality.
Welcoming the Future of Quality Assurance.
The combination of AI right into examination management is not just a fad; it's a essential shift in just how organizations approach software application screening and quality control. By welcoming AI screening devices and purposefully integrating AI right into their workflows, teams can attain significant renovations in efficiency, protection, and the total top quality of their software. As AI continues to progress, its function in shaping the future of software application test management devices and the wider qa automation landscape will only come to be extra profound. Organizations that proactively explore and embrace these innovative modern technologies will be well-positioned to supply premium software faster and a lot more accurately in the affordable online age. The journey in the direction of AI-enhanced examination monitoring is an financial investment in the future of software program top quality, assuring a new period of efficiency and efficiency in the search of perfect applications.